Structured Proficiency Programs



Structured proficiency programs are necessary for effectively showing individuals with dyslexia. These programs concentrate on the organized and specific instruction of reading, writing, and punctuation. They make use of a step-by-step strategy that emphasizes phonics, which suggests you'll learn to decipher words based upon their noises. When you engage in structured proficiency, you'll locate that it builds your abilities gradually, ensuring you grasp each element prior to relocating to the following.

You'll additionally gain from the clear, straight teaching approaches these programs employ. This suggests less uncertainty and even more self-confidence as you find out. Structured proficiency is created to cater particularly to the demands of students with dyslexia, addressing their special obstacles. You'll often see regular regimens that assist reinforce discovering and retention.

Furthermore, structured literacy programs sustain understanding by instructing you just how to analyze text and recognize its significance. This approach not only enhances your reading capacities yet additionally cultivates a love for reading.

Multi-Sensory Discovering Techniques



While conventional reading approaches usually concentrate entirely on aesthetic or auditory learning, multi-sensory understanding techniques involve multiple senses to boost understanding and retention for people with dyslexia. These methods help you attach brand-new info with existing expertise, making finding out more efficient.

One efficient approach is making use of tactile products, like textured letters or sandpaper forms. When you trace these letters while saying the sounds they make, you trigger touch, sight, and sound simultaneously. This can reinforce your memory and enhance recall.

Including movement into knowing can also be beneficial. For instance, you could make use of motions or body language to stand for words or concepts, making the information much more unforgettable. Engaging in tasks like composing words airborne can better strengthen your understanding.

Additionally, utilizing visual aids, such as color-coded charts or layouts, can help you arrange information more effectively. Incorporating these sensory experiences develops a rich discovering setting, making it simpler to realize complicated ideas.

Ultimately, multi-sensory understanding techniques equip you to discover in a manner that fits your unique needs, promoting confidence and success in reading and writing.

Assistive Innovation Devices



Assistive modern technology devices play a crucial duty in sustaining people with dyslexia by making analysis and creating tasks more obtainable. These tools can considerably enhance your learning experience and boost your confidence.

One preferred option is text-to-speech software program, which reads text out loud, helping you much better comprehend written material. This attribute is particularly helpful for prolonged documents or textbooks.

Another reliable tool is speech-to-text software program. By permitting you to talk your ideas instead of keying them, it minimizes the challenges you might face with punctuation and writing fluency.

Furthermore, word prediction software program can aid you by recommending words as you type, making it easier to share your ideas without getting stuck.

E-readers and digital platforms usually include customizable settings that let you readjust font dimension, background shade, and spacing, helping in reducing visual tension.



Finally, applications made to enhance phonological recognition and reading abilities can use appealing practice in an enjoyable layout.

Speech and Language Treatment



In addition to assistive innovation, speech and language treatment can be a beneficial source for people with dyslexia. This therapy concentrates on improving your communication abilities, which can significantly influence your reading and composing abilities. A competent speech-language pathologist will certainly analyze your specific demands and develop a customized strategy to address them.

Throughout treatment sessions, you'll participate in workouts that target phonemic understanding, vocabulary building, and language understanding. By improving these fundamental abilities, you'll locate it easier to translate words and comprehend texts. The therapist may also supply approaches to assist you self-monitor your analysis and writing, allowing you to come to be a lot more independent in your learning.

Parental Participation Techniques



Adult participation plays a critical function in sustaining children with dyslexia, as parents can directly influence their youngster's learning journey. By proactively participating in your kid's education and learning, you can help them conquer difficulties and construct confidence.

Below are some effective techniques you can use:

1. ** Create an encouraging home environment **: Mark a peaceful, well-lit room for reading and research. Make sure your child feels comfy and encouraged to ask concerns.

2. ** Urge regular analysis **: Review together daily, selecting books that match their interests and checking out level. This practice improves their skills and fosters a love for literature.

3. ** Interact with educators **: Maintain open lines of communication with your youngster's teachers. Consistently review your kid's development and any type of issues. Cooperation can lead to more tailored support.

4. ** Celebrate achievements **: Acknowledge and commemorate your child's successes, regardless of exactly how small. Positive reinforcement enhances their inspiration and self-esteem, making them more eager to discover.
